gpt4 book ai didi

linux - 为什么 cat/dev/random 输出会改变?

转载 作者:太空宇宙 更新时间:2023-11-04 05:00:37 25 4
gpt4 key购买 nike

在我的机器 (Ubuntu 14.04) 上的终端中使用 cat/dev/random 会产生意外的结果。如果我没记错的话, cat 基本上应该输出文件的内容,仅此而已,但在我的例子中 cat 打印出随机乱码(如预期),然后继续每 5 秒左右输出更多随机乱码。

我尝试使用tail -f/dev/random来查看文件如何变化,但令人惊讶的是没有输出。

这是怎么回事?

最佳答案

首先,这不是一个(常规)文件。这是一个“字符特殊文件”。

http://man7.org/linux/man-pages/man4/random.4.html

https://unix.stackexchange.com/questions/60034/what-are-character-special-and-block-special-files-in-a-unix-system

将其视为“随机字节的喷泉”。

关于linux - 为什么 cat/dev/random 输出会改变?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34298201/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com